Default Sharkscope does NOT handle Bounty Tournaments well.

As you can see (from my less than steller record):

Those $1 games were $1+$1 bounty games... and none of the bounty wins get recorded. So my stats are weird. It's showing I have a 17% average ROI and I am down $4. The actual numbers are 19.19% and +$0.50 at this time.

These numbers are all over the place. I am glad I am keeping track of them on my own accord. I don't know what I really expected... I could see why bounties would be hard (or impossible) for SS to track when I look at it now. But this will just end up being another example of how SharkScope... despite its usefulness... has its limitations. If you were to look at this... especially as time goes on and I play more of these freaking bounty games... you'd be completely confused about my play.
